1 Transportation
Finding Yelm IS a small compact community most directly affected by two state
highways which bisect the community The two state hIghways are used by local
residents for transportation throughout the city and for access to commercIal and
residential areas throughout the community In lieu of Widening eXistIng streets, the
City has elect to create certain alternatives, Y-1, Y-2, Y-3 which Will avo-,d the need to
significantly Widen eXisting streets, and particularly Yelm Avenue New developments
do In fact burden the city's central streets, and unless the bypass alternatives are
accomplished, the City would have to require developers to pay the cost of the Internal
street Widening The city plans show and the City finds that adequate facilities Will be
accomplished better and In a timely fashion by bypass facilities as a substitute for the
Widening of eXisting facilities As a result, the City finds that the regional plans In fact
benefit projects In all areas on the City and will accomplish the goal of providing
adequate facilities to City standards wltrlln a reasonable time to serve the demands

Finding The City's Water Comprehensive Plan Identifies a portion of the City area for
service The City IS pursuing additional land areas for approval and the extension of
faCilities Completion of such activities IS dependent on grand and developer funding,
as well as planned bonding and eXisting publiC funds The status of such plans and
funding sources must be considered In any review of concurrency Developer
extensions and or dedications, latecomer agreements, overslzlng agreements, and the
creation of local Improvement dlstncts may all be considered In the event of a new
funding source, however, concurrency IS not found until the funding source IS In fact In
pace - e g award of a grant, a binding letter commitment for third parting funding, or the
successful formation of a local Improvement dlstnct. Any necessary water nghts are
considered, only after approved for municipal use by the Washington State Department
of Ecology, or appropnate appeals board, and the time for appeal or challenge has
expired
